Size will be approximately 2m long, 1m wide, 1.5m high.
Framing - use treated pine 70 x 35 for studs and frame
H4 treated pine bearers for the base. It will sit on a gravel pad. What size bearers do you recommend? Was thinking 3 that run the length of the shed.
Yellow tongue board for flooring (I know it is only water resistant, but it should be fairly well protected from the rain.
Possibly Weathertex weathergroove panels for the cladding?
Roofing - not sure about this, something that is flexible enough to only require 1 piece to avoid any joins?
